Big Red finish 11th at Muskingum Spring Invite

The Denison University men's golf team finished in 11th place at the 2011 Muskingum University Spring Invitational held at EagleSticks Golf Club in Zanesville, Ohio this weekend.  The Big Red fired a 624 for the two-round tournament.

DU was led on day two by freshman Aaron Klimchuk who fired a 75.  The rookie finished third on the team and tied for 42nd overall with a 156 (81-75) two-day total.  Sam Kaiser and Jeff Maier co-lead the team with a pair of 155s.  Kaiser shot a 74 on day one, but struggled on the second day with an 81.  Maier was more consistent with a 78 and 77.  Rounding out the Denison scoring was Dylan Lee who turned in a 158 (80-78) for the invitational.

The Big Red return to competition in two weeks (April 9-10) when they host the Ted Barclay Invitational at Granville Golf Course.
